The Security Council, Having considered the letter dated 5 July 1988 from the Islamic Republic of Iran addressed to the Acting Permanent President of the Security Council, Having heard the statement of the representative of the Islamic Republic of Iran, Foreign Minister Ali-Akbar Velayati and the statement of the representative of the United States of America, Vice-President George Bush (see S/PV.2818), Deeply distressed that in flight over the Strait of Hormuz by a missile fired the United States warship USS Vincennes, was destroyed a civil aircraft of Iran Air scheduled international flight 655, Expresses its deep distress at the downing of an Iranian civil aircraft fired from a United States warship and profound regret over the tragic loss of innocent lives, Expresses its sincere condolences to the families of the victims of this tragic incident: and to the peoples and Governments of their countries of origin, Welcomes the decision of the Islamic Republic of Iran, Aviation Organization, to institute an immediate fact-finding investigation relating to the relevant technical aspects of the chain of events leading to the destruction of the aircraft and to cooperate with the United States of America and the International Civil Aviation Organization in this investigation.
